Frequently Asked Questions about Pithora

Deori is a Rural village located in Pithora, Mahasamund, Chhattisgarh.

The total population of Deori is 991.

Deori village comprises 215 households.

The literacy rate in Deori is 80%. Among the literate population of 695, there are 377 literate males and 318 literate females.

In Deori, there are 484 males and 507 females, with a sex ratio of 1048 females per 1000 males.

There are 122 children (12.3% of population), comprising 57 boys and 65 girls.

The total number of workers in Deori is 475, with 270 main workers and 205 marginal workers.

In Deori, there are 83 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(45 males, 38 females) and 303 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(141 males, 162 females).

Deori is located in Chhattisgarh state, Mahasamund district, and falls under Pithora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 446464 and LGD code is 446464.
